Council directs staff to keep natatorium operating through April election subject to budget constraints

Rolla City Council · October 7, 2025

Council voted to direct staff to continue operating the Rolla natatorium to the extent possible within the constraints of the approved budget while partnership talks with Phelps Health proceed; the voice vote carried with two recorded nays (Tina and Nathan).

The Rolla City Council voted to direct city staff to continue operating the natatorium to the extent possible within the constraints of the city budget while discussions over a potential partnership with Phelps Health continue.

Administration had earlier included a $400,000 transfer in the adopted budget to support the recreation center through the upcoming period; staff said the funding should permit operation through the spring unless equipment or mechanical failures require unexpected repairs beyond currently budgeted amounts. Council members debated whether a separate formal affirmation was necessary because the budget already allocated funds; others said an explicit direction would give pool users and potential partners clarity.

Councilmember Nathan moved the direction and Councilmember Andrew seconded. In a voice vote the motion carried; the clerk recorded two nay votes: Tina and Nathan. Staff and administration reiterated that continued operation is contingent on mechanical reliability and available funds, and that administration will proceed to manage operations under the existing budget authority while coordinating with Phelps Health and community stakeholders.
